*Pension Reform*

After a lot of work, we passed a bill that makes meaningful improvements for our teachers, police officers, and firefighters. One of the biggest wins is that teachers now have access to early retirement at age 60 with 30 years of service. The bill also reduces penalties for early retirement and includes $40 million in new funding for teacher pensions, along with another $40 million for police and fire. It’s not perfect, but it’s a step in the right direction.

*Cracking Down on Government Fraud*

The State Government and Human Services bills included some strong anti-fraud provisions I’ve been fighting for. That includes protections for whistleblowers and a new requirement for state agencies to report annually on how they’re addressing issues flagged by the Office of the Legislative Auditor. Minnesotans deserve to know their tax dollars are being used wisely. This helps restore some much-needed accountability.

*Human Services Reform*

We also passed improvements to our behavioral health and substance use systems. These changes help ensure people get the care they need when they need it. The bill sets clearer roles for the Human Services Commissioner, creates a new board to guide care programs, simplifies provider licensing, and updates civil commitment rules to improve care coordination while still protecting individual rights.
